if we call turn our hand can ONLY be a draw. i know were getting direct odds, but hes only putting money in on the river if he hits a better draw, or if river blanks and he has a legit made hand. i think we get stacked pretty often if we call turn, hit one of our outs on the river, and then mange to get all in.

not sure what you mean by "likely to look you up pretty light". do you mean we shouldnt bluff the river on a blank if its checked to us? thats reasonable, but i dont think he ever checks both the turn and river, after ch/r the flop, with any hand that he plans on ch/calling a river bet with.
